Why Junk Removal Converts Faster
Than Almost Any Home Service

Junk removal has one of the shortest purchase funnels in all of home services. A homeowner who just cleaned out a garage, completed an estate, or finished a renovation project is not spending days researching junk haulers. They have a pile of stuff to remove and they want it gone — today or tomorrow. They search "junk removal near me," see the Local Pack, compare two or three options based on reviews and available times, and call. The entire process from search to call takes under three minutes in most cases. This fast-twitch conversion pattern makes Local Pack ranking the most important marketing asset a junk removal company can have.

The same urgency that makes junk removal searches convert fast also makes them price-sensitive at the margin. A customer comparing two Local Pack results with similar ratings will often call the second one if the first one doesn't answer. In junk removal, answering the phone matters as much as ranking first. Your digital presence needs to generate calls, and your operations need to convert those calls — which means being responsive and having a clear, simple pricing explanation available when customers want a quick estimate before booking.

For junk removal specifically, Local Service Ads (LSAs) with the Google Guaranteed badge are particularly effective because they display above the regular Local Pack with an additional trust signal. The Guaranteed badge reduces the hesitation that comes with calling a hauler you have never heard of. Combined with strong organic GBP rankings, a junk removal company running LSAs creates double-exposure visibility in the top of local search results that captures a higher share of the ready-to-book audience than either channel produces alone.

Capturing High-Ticket Estate, Commercial,
and Construction Cleanout Revenue

Residential junk removal — the couch pickup, the garage cleanout, the old appliance removal — is the highest-volume segment of the category. But the highest-ticket individual jobs are estate cleanouts, commercial property cleanouts, and construction debris removal. An estate cleanout for a 2,500 square foot home full of accumulated possessions can run $1,500–$4,000. A commercial office cleanout after a tenant moves out is $2,000–$8,000. A construction site debris removal contract on a renovation project is ongoing work at $500–$2,000 per haul. These categories are significantly more valuable per job than residential pickups — and they are almost entirely driven by digital discoverability for companies that invest in targeting them.

Estate cleanout searches come from a specific audience: adult children managing a deceased parent's estate, real estate agents preparing a home for sale, attorneys managing probate situations. They search "estate cleanout [city]," "whole house cleanout near me," "estate cleanouts near me." A dedicated estate cleanout page that acknowledges the emotional context of this situation (sensitivity, discretion, handling with care), explains your process for sorting, donating, and disposing, and provides pricing guidance converts this audience at higher rates than a generic junk removal page. The emotional acknowledgment alone — that you understand this is often a difficult family circumstance, not just a logistics problem — differentiates you from companies that treat it as just another haul.

For construction and contractor relationships, a commercial hauling page that speaks to GCs and renovation contractors directly — debris categories you handle, trailer sizes, same-day pickup availability, invoicing capability — builds the B2B visibility that generates ongoing account relationships. A renovation contractor who finds you for one debris removal and has a good experience calls you for every subsequent project. Local Pack ranking is the primary driver. Complete your GBP with all service types listed (furniture removal, appliance hauling, construction debris, estate cleanouts, yard waste), upload photos of loaded trucks and completed cleanouts, and generate consistent reviews via same-day post-service text requests. In most markets, a fully optimized junk removal GBP reaches top-3 Local Pack in 60–90 days. Running Local Service Ads alongside organic optimization creates double exposure — appearing in both the LSA section and the regular Local Pack — that maximizes your share of ready-to-book searches.

Yes — it is a strong competitive differentiator and increasingly expected by customers. Junk removal has a segment of customers (younger homeowners, busy professionals) who strongly prefer to book online with approximate pricing rather than call for a quote. An online booking form that asks for item types, approximate volume, and preferred date allows these customers to book without friction. Even a simple estimate request form with same-day response promise captures customers who are comparison shopping online and find the ability to submit a request without a call more convenient than your phone-only competitor.

Be specific and comprehensive — customers often search by item type: furniture removal, appliance removal, mattress disposal, hot tub removal, shed demolition, construction debris hauling, yard waste removal, electronic waste, and whole-house or estate cleanouts. A page or section that lists each item type with pricing guidance converts customers who are searching for that specific item's removal and confirms you handle their specific situation. Customers with unusual items (hot tubs, pianos, above-ground pools) will specifically search "hot tub removal near me" — a dedicated mention of these items ensures you capture those searches.

On price and Local Pack ranking. National franchise junk removal is expensive — the brand premium and franchise overhead translate to higher customer prices. An independent with transparent pricing that is 20–40% below franchise rates and a strong Local Pack ranking wins on value for price-sensitive customers. For quality-sensitive customers, authentic local reviews from community members outweigh franchise brand recognition. Independent operators also offer flexibility (same-day service, pricing flexibility for large jobs, willingness to help with some sorting) that franchise systems can't match. Build your pricing transparency and local authenticity as core competitive advantages in your digital presence.

Very — review volume and recency are direct inputs to Local Pack ranking. Junk removal is a high-frequency transaction business (multiple jobs per day) with a built-in opportunity for review generation after every completed haul. A same-day post-service text with a direct Google review link, sent when the customer can see their clean space, generates 25–40% review response rates. A junk removal company running 5 jobs per day with a 30% review rate generates 1–2 new reviews per day — a review velocity that builds a dominant Local Pack position in most markets within 3–6 months and makes the profile very difficult for competitors to dislodge.

State-issued hauler or waste transporter licenses (required in most states for hauling to landfills), liability insurance, and any local business licenses should be displayed on your website. Eco-friendly disposal practices — donation partnerships with local nonprofits, recycling programs, landfill diversion rates — are increasingly important trust signals to environmentally conscious customers who represent a significant segment of the residential junk removal market. A "responsible disposal" page or section that explains what happens to items after removal (donation, recycling, responsible disposal) differentiates your business from haulers who claim to recycle but dump everything.
